Step-by-step explanation:

Critical systems are the systems that are essential for the functioning and survival of a nation or organization. These systems include things like communication networks, power grids, transportation systems, and water supply systems. Mission essential functions are the tasks and activities that are necessary to accomplish the mission of an organization or agency. For example, in the case of a government agency, mission essential functions might include things like law enforcement, emergency response, and national defense.

In the context of civil defense and emergency preparedness, critical systems and mission essential functions are prioritized and protected to ensure the resilience of a nation's infrastructure. This involves implementing measures such as anti-terrorism legislation and developing strategies to mitigate and respond to various threats and hazards.
